QuickCheck: Did a driver go the wrong way down Jalan Hang Tuah in KL?


KUALA Lumpur's roads demand a certain level of patience and alertness at the best of times, but most drivers can at least be relied upon to travel in the correct direction.

A video showing a vehicle being driven against the flow of traffic and then across a road divider along Jalan Hang Tuah has left netizens stunned.

Did a driver really go the wrong way down Jalan Hang Tuah in Kuala Lumpur?

Verdict:

TRUE

Police arrested a man in his 30s for driving against heavy traffic along Jalan Hang Tuah in Kuala Lumpur here on Sunday (May 24) afternoon.

Cheras district police chief ACP Rosdi Daud said the man also tested positive for amphetamine dan methamphetamine.

"The suspect is being investigated under Section 15(1)(a) of the Dangerous Drugs Act and Section 186 of the Penal Code and a remand application will be made tomorrow," he said in a statement.

A video depicting a vehicle being driven against traffic and then across a road divider went viral earlier on Sunday.
